&lt;P&gt;It is probably best not to wall mount a router as that will restrict heat dissipation and possibly also wireless efficiency, especially if it is your intention to maybe hide it behind furniture. Open placement higher in a room is always the best option. I am sure that there are third-party kits available for this purpose though if you wish to pursue it further.&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
